怎样将json格式的数据放到js中
1、在上面的代码中,首先读取json文件,然后使用json.dumps()函数将json文件转换成字符串,最后将字符串写入js文件中。注意,在将json文件转换成js文件时,需要将字符串转换成js变量的形式,如var data = {str_data};。
2、如果是后台传的话,后台写个方法,然后用ajax请求后台就可以得到;如果是数据就在前台定义变量就可以得到,如果涉及到跨域传的话,也有很多种方法可以得到,例如动态创建script等。
3、在数据传输过程中,json是以文本,即字符串的形式传递的,而JS操作的是JSON对象,所以,JSON对象和JSON字符串之间的相互转换是关键。
js获取的json数据怎么展现再jsp页面上
有两种方法,一种是$.ajax(option)方法,一种是$.getJSON()方法。
一般都是js ajax请求返回的数据为json,然后通过js方式渲染到jsp页面上,也可以用js模板框架,将json数据渲染到页面,还可以用jstl 循环输出,也可以用原生的%5itjob%输出json数据。看你自己选择哪一种。
在jsp页面中显示json的方法是直接用out方法打印。
所以根据上面的分析可以得知,你的xmlHttp.responseText返回的数据是一个对象数组。但它是一个字符串,你需要经过转换把它表示成一个数组。如果不用jquery等第三方框架所提供的转换方法,最常用的就是用javascript的eval方法。
返回回来的是json字符串,你要把它转换成json对象才可以用json的方式来读取。eval(( + tempText + ));就可以把它转换成json对象了。 或者你加入了json支持包的话,也可以用tempText.parseJSON()来转换。
var myAjax = new Ajax.Request(url,{ method:post,onComplete:function (str){ string = str;} });} 再然后是另一个方法调用string就成。
怎样使用JS实现json对象数组按对象属性排序
JS数组多条件排序基于Array.sort()方法,首先要了解sort()方法的用法。 sort()方法可以传入一个函数作为参数,然后依据该函数的逻辑,进行数组的排序。
在讲对数组对象进行排序时,我们先来简单的了解一下Array.prototype.sort()。
本文主要是对JS操作JSON的要领做下总结。在JSON中,有两种结构:对象和数组。 一个对象以“{”(左括号)开始,“}”(右括号)结束。
两种方法各有优劣:第一种方法:一个类只能有一种比较方法,当需要多种比较方法时,无法实现。常用的方法是,用第一种方法实现一种默认的,最常用的比较方法。需要其他比较方法时在使用第二种模式。这是数组类的。
js对json对象数组按属性排序怎么才能支持中文呢
支持中文。JSON支持中文,在JSON中可以使用中文作为键名或者值,JSON的设计者认为中文是一种常用的语言,应该支持中文作为JSON的数据内容,JSON的语法非常简单,可以轻松地解析和生成,使其成为一种流行的数据交换格式。
要根据id的大小进行排序,按照id小的json到id大的json顺序重新排列数组的顺序在js中添加排序的方法:这里使用JavaScript sort() 方法,首先解释下这个sort的方法语法:arrayObject.sort(sortby)sortby:可选,规定排序顺序。
小程序前端语言采用了 JSON WXML WXSS JS相当与就是 HTML5+CSS+JavaScript。首先需要一个javascript文件或者html文件下的script标签。引入jquery。定义一个json格式的字符串。转换成json格式后输出。
}]如果JSON这么简单,obj[名称] 就可以获取“中文”了。如果稍微麻烦点的var obj=[{名称1:中文1},{名称2:中文2},{名称3:中文3}]只需obj[0][名称1] 这样获取的就是中文1。
js实现json数据行到列的转换
数组以“[”开始,“]”结束。值之间运用 “,”分隔。 JSON对象和JSON字符串的转换在数据传输过程中,JSON是以字符串的形式传递的,而JS操作的是JSON对象,所以,JSON对象和JSON字符串之间的相互转换是关键。
var url3 = http://mshop.gemstc.com/ApiService/msgget.php;.get(url3,function(data){ alert(data);});此时如果对data采用json解析数据,得到的值为undefined。
返回值就直接是JSON字符串。然后把JSON字符串转成JSON对象。其实就是转成JS对象就可以直接在页面使用了。我写个简单的例子。用jQuery封装的AJAX请求一个能访问到你这个PHP脚本URL。
关于jsjson数据如何排序和js jsonarray排序的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。